Airlines should pay for higher emissions - EC

Updated: 19:57, Wednesday, 20 December 2006

The European Commission has proposed that airlines operating in the EU should pay for any increases in carbon emissions above current levels.

Commissioners called on the industry to make a 'fair contribution' to the fight against climate change.

Environmental groups said the proposals did not go far enough.

The scheme, which aims to bring Europe into line with its obligations under the Kyoto Protocol, already covers nearly half of the bloc's emissions.
